请问一个关于struts2 action 传值的问题
jsp的表单是这样的<formmethod="POST"action="actiongoumai"><palign="center"> 数量<inputtype...
jsp的表单是这样的 <form method="POST" action="actiongoumai">
<p align="center"> 数量
<input type="text" name="T" size="4">
<input type="submit" value="购买" name="B1"> <input type="hidden" name="a" value="后来">
<input type="hidden" name="b" value="z">
<input type="hidden" name="yonghu" value="<%=user%>"></p></form>
我想把名为“T”的字符串传过去,然后在action 中用parseInt转换为整型
action是这么写的
private String shuming;
private String yonghu;
private String numStr;
private char laiyuan;
public char getLaiyuan() {
return laiyuan;
}
public void setLaiyuan(char laiyuan) {
this.laiyuan = laiyuan;
}
public String getShuming() {
return shuming;
}
public void setShuming(String shuming) {
this.shuming = shuming;
}
public String getYonghu() {
return yonghu;
}
public void setYonghu(String yonghu) {
this.yonghu = yonghu;
}
public String getNumStr() {
return numStr;
}
public void setNumStr(String numStr) {
this.numStr = numStr;
}
public String execute() throws Exception{
int num = Integer.parseInt(numStr);
。。。。。。。
运行后错误显示parseInt读到的值为空,那请问应该怎么把字符串转为整型 展开
<p align="center"> 数量
<input type="text" name="T" size="4">
<input type="submit" value="购买" name="B1"> <input type="hidden" name="a" value="后来">
<input type="hidden" name="b" value="z">
<input type="hidden" name="yonghu" value="<%=user%>"></p></form>
我想把名为“T”的字符串传过去,然后在action 中用parseInt转换为整型
action是这么写的
private String shuming;
private String yonghu;
private String numStr;
private char laiyuan;
public char getLaiyuan() {
return laiyuan;
}
public void setLaiyuan(char laiyuan) {
this.laiyuan = laiyuan;
}
public String getShuming() {
return shuming;
}
public void setShuming(String shuming) {
this.shuming = shuming;
}
public String getYonghu() {
return yonghu;
}
public void setYonghu(String yonghu) {
this.yonghu = yonghu;
}
public String getNumStr() {
return numStr;
}
public void setNumStr(String numStr) {
this.numStr = numStr;
}
public String execute() throws Exception{
int num = Integer.parseInt(numStr);
。。。。。。。
运行后错误显示parseInt读到的值为空,那请问应该怎么把字符串转为整型 展开
2个回答
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询